CANFIELD
April 23
Theft from Auto: A Youngstown man who said his Cadillac was parked and waiting for servicing at Courtney Harvey Cars, 650 W. Main St., reported his car was broken into. Stolen were a stereo, TV equipment, radio, four chrome center caps, a JVC stereo, two MA woofers, a carpeted speaker, amps and a crossover. The loss totaled more than $1,600.
April 27
Fled: A 24-year-old Midland, Pa., woman and a 29-year-old Aliquippa, Pa., man were arrested after reportedly fleeing the scene of an accident on foot after the blue Ford truck the woman was driving drove into a house in the 400 block of Broad Street. Police had to pursue the vehicle's two occupants after they fled on foot and were found by thermal imaging equipment by the fire department in the woods on state Route 446. The woman was cited on a charge of leaving the scene of an accident and the male with obstructing official business.
April 30
Marijuana: Police arrested a Woodbridge, Va., man at South Broad Street and Fairground Boulevard on charges of possessing drug paraphernalia and drug abuse after finding a blue pipe containing suspected marijuana.
May 2
Criminal trespass: Two 29-year-old Aliquippa, Pa., men and a 24-year-old Midland, Pa., woman were all charged with criminal trespassing after they reportedly attempted to retrieve items from a blue Ford stored at Wertz Mobil, 10 E. Main St.They claimed it was released to the second man by court order the previous Friday, but they could not produce the order. A suspected marijuana cigar was found in the vehicle, which belonged to the first man, who was charged with drug abuse of marijuana.
May 6
Criminal trespass: Police arrested a 23-year-old Austintown man after a woman from the 200 block of Moreland Drive reported he was on her property after he had been warned to stay off. The male claimed the woman's son, a friend of his, said he could be on the property. The friend was arrested and removed from the property.
May 7
Marijuana, alcohol: A 27-year-old Alliance man was arrested on charges of drug abuse, obtaining, possessing, using and concealing at the BP station, 599 E. Main St., after police found a cigarette box containing suspected marijuana and a blue plastic nickel bag.
